How do you know if you have brain waves?
How are brain waves measured? We can’t see brain waves, but we can measure them. A test called an EEG can identify and measure the electrical activity in your brain. With an EEG, a technician will place a series of small metal discs called electrodes all over your scalp.
What test detects brain waves?
An electroencephalogram (EEG) is a test that detects electrical activity in your brain using small, metal discs (electrodes) attached to your scalp. Your brain cells communicate via electrical impulses and are active all the time, even when you’re asleep. This activity shows up as wavy lines on an EEG recording.

What frequency is the human brain?
2.1. 1 Brain Waves
| Frequency band | Frequency | Brain states |
|---|---|---|
| Beta (β) | 12–35 Hz | Anxiety dominant, active, external attention, relaxed |
| Alpha (α) | 8–12 Hz | Very relaxed, passive attention |
| Theta (θ) | 4–8 Hz | Deeply relaxed, inward focused |
| Delta (δ) | 0.5–4 Hz | Sleep |

How are brain waves detected in the brain?
Brainwaves are generated by synchronized electrical pulses from millions of neurons communicating with each other. They can be observed using an electroencephalogram (EEG) system, a medical equipment which measures the changes of electricity levels in different areas on the scalp.
